Transaction 5918151092c698f8da1441414aff5d8514a3c0d5bfe4c91200f25dbee7fbe329
1 Input
1 Output
-
5918151092c698f8da1441414aff5d8514a3c0d5bfe4c91200f25dbee7fbe329:0
- value
- 834986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 76f2ad2142b27eabfcc91206246cdb6870a54654 OP_EQUAL
- address
- 3CXxNd91e3wqWB1FtMP8cNaisK2trR1V2L